首页 平台文章正文

比特币交易全网广播?比特币交易传播网络

平台 2024年01月13日 22:22 154 宏图伟业

在比特币网络中,交易的传播至关重要,它确保交易得到验证并存储在区块链中。比特币交易的传播遵循一个特定的网络,该网络由节点、矿工和广播机制共同组成。

节点和矿工

比特币节点是维护和验证区块链完整性的计算机。它们存储区块链副本,并通过相互通信来验证新交易和区块。矿工是比特币网络中负责创建新区块并验证交易的人或组织。矿工将交易打包成区块,然后将其广播到网络。

交易广播

当矿工收到一笔交易时,他们会将其广播到网络上的所有节点。交易广播可以通过多种方式实现,包括:

节点转发:节点收到交易后,将其转发给已连接的其他节点。

mempool 广播:矿工将交易放入称为 mempool 的临时存储区域。其他节点会定期从 mempool 中提取交易以验证。

区块广播:当一笔交易被包括在一个新的区块中时,该区块会被广播到网络上的所有节点。

验证和确认

收到一笔交易后,节点会对其进行验证。验证包括检查交易是否有效、是否有足够的资金以及交易是否已被广播。如果交易有效,节点会将其存储在自己的 mempool 中。如果交易被足够数量的节点验证,它将被认为已确认。确认通常需要 6 个区块或大约 1 小时。

交易传播的时间

交易在网络上的传播时间取决于多种因素,包括:

网络拥塞:网络拥塞会减缓交易传播。

交易费用:更高的交易费用通常会加快交易速度。

矿工选择:矿工可以选择优先处理具有较高费用的交易。

相关问题与解答

Q1:什么是 mempool?

A1:mempool 是一个临时存储区域,存储着尚未确认的交易。

Q2:为什么交易需要确认?

A2:确认提供交易的不可逆性,并确保交易不会被双花。

Q3:如何提高交易传播速度?

A3:增加交易费用或使用像加速事务这样的服务可以加快交易传播速度。

标签: 交易所 区块链 虚拟货币

发表评论

币讯号Copyright Your WebSite.Some Rights Reserved. Copyright © 2013-2024 币讯号. All Rights Reserved.